The Kootenay Columbia College of Integrative Health Sciences (KCCIHS), formerly the Academy of Classical Oriental Sciences (ACOS), is a well-established school with over 20 years of Private Training Institutes Branch (PTIB) accreditation. This standing means that our programs, instructors, and facilities are all government-approved and regulated and that our students are eligible for student loans. Our Traditional Chinese Medicine graduates have successful practices all over the world and KCCIHS is renowned for its comprehensive educational programs and its rigorous academic standards.

The Kootenay Columbia College of Integrative Health Sciences is located in the heart of the Kootenay Columbia region of BC , Canada.  Offering courses in Traditional Chinese Medicine,  Registered Massage Therapy, and a Holistic Nutrition Program, it is the only institution of its kind in the area.

At KCCIHS our programs are distinct and demonstrate a multi-disciplinary approach to health and healthcare. Students enrolled in all of our programs benefit from exposure to guest lectures,  informal discussion, shared classes in professional development, research, business practice, and  treatments  from faculty and students enrolled in complementary disciplines. This type of education reflects the modern popularity of multi-disciplinary clinics  and creates practitioners who have a natural awareness and understanding of other disciplines.

For over 20 years the college operated as ACOS, with its specific focus on Traditional Chinese Medicine. In 2017 the college recently expanded to include a Registered Massage Therapy Program and a Holistic Nutrition Program. KCCIHS will continue to diversify its health education offerings over the next few years.

KCCIHS now has 3 central locations in downtown Nelson, the historic Baker Street Nelson Trading Company and Burns buildings, and the modern facility at the Nelson Commons adjacent to the new Kootenay Co-op Store.

Over 20 years ago, Marilyn Cobban started Blue Sky Clothing out of the back of a VW van in small-town Balfour BC. Her vision and passion was to help women of all sizes and body types find beautiful styles in natural, breathable fabrics. Since then Blue Sky has established nine locations in BC, a thriving ecommerce presence, and a growing wholesale business.

“West Kootenay EcoSociety is a non-profit, community-driven organization, that works to bring together local residents to protect the natural environment while building just, equitable, healthy, and livable communities in the West Kootenay region. The three main pillars of our work are: taking action to reduce the crisis of climate change, promoting sustainable local food systems, and preserving wild places, ecosystems, air and water for future generations. If you’re looking to get involved in the community, EcoSociety’s a great place to learn about local issues and how make a tangible, positive impact in your community.”
